Heswall Quarry Road East Closes Feb 12-13
Drivers in Heswall will need alternate routes when Quarry Road East closes for two days next week, officials said. The road will be shut between Tower Road North and Irby Road from 9am Thursday, Feb. 12, through 5pm Friday, Feb. 13, affecting a key corridor in the North West area. Officials didn't specify the reason for the closure or what work crews will perform during the shutdown.
